Valid Measurement
A measurement that measures what it is supposed to be measuring.
Accurate Result
A result that is close to the true value.
Precise Results
Results where repeat measurements are consistent/agree closely with each other.
Repeatability
How precise repeated measurements are when they are taken by the same person, using the same equipment, under the same conditions.
Reproducibility
How precise repeated measurements are when they are taken by different people, using different equipment.
Uncertainty of a Measurement
The interval within which the true value is expected to lie.
Measurement Error
The difference between a measured value and the true value.
Random Error
Error caused by results varying around the true value in an unpredictable way.
Systematic Error
A consistent difference between the measured values and true values.
Zero Error
An error that occurs when a measuring instrument gives a false reading when the true value should be zero.
Independent Variable
The variable that is changed or selected by the investigator.
Dependent Variable
A variable that is measured every time the independent variable is changed.
Fair Test
A test in which only the independent variable is allowed to affect the dependent variable.
Control Variables
Variables that should be kept constant to avoid them affecting the dependent variable.

Staining (Microscopy)
Increases contrast between different cell components, makes them visible, and allows them to be identified before being viewed with a light microscope.
Eyepiece Graticule
A glass disc that fits on top of the eyepiece lens that is marked with a fine scale from 1 to 100.
Stage Micrometer
A microscope slide with a very accurate scale in micrometers (μ) engraved on it.
Scientific Drawing
A labelled line drawing that is used to highlight particular features and does not include unnecessary detail or shading; it should always have a title and state the magnification.
Magnification
How many times larger an image is than the actual size of the object being viewed.
Resolution
The ability to see individual objects as separate entities.
Nucleus
Controls the metabolic activities of the cell as it contains genetic information in the form of DNA.
Nucleolus
Area within the nucleus that is responsible for producing ribosomes.
Mitochondria
Site of production of ATP in the final stages of cellular respiration.
Vesicles
Membranous sacs that are used to transport materials in the cell.
Lysosomes
Specialised forms of vesicles with hydrolytic enzymes that break down waste material in cells.
Cytoskeleton
Controls cell movement, movement of organelles within the cell, and provides mechanical strength to the cell.
Cytoskeletal Filaments
The three types of filaments comprising the cytoskeleton: microfilaments, microtubules, and intermediate fibres.
Flagella and Cilia
Two types of extension that protrude from some cells: flagella (whip-like protrusions) and cilia (tail-like protrusions).
Endoplasmic Reticulum (ER)
A network of membranes enclosing flattened sacs called cisternae.
Functions of ER Types
Smooth ER – lipid and carbohydrate synthesis, and storage; Rough ER – synthesis and transport of proteins.
Golgi Apparatus
Plays a part in modifying proteins and packaging them into vesicles.
